Nick Bosa To Visit 4 Teams

Nick Bosa is not expected to have to wait long to hear his name called during the first round of the upcoming draft, in the event the Cardinals indeed pass on him. Teams with a combination of a high pick and an edge-rushing need are going to bring in the Ohio State standout.

The Cardinals and Giants will bring in Bosa this week, Albert Breer of SI.com reports, adding that Bay Area trips — to meet with both the 49ers and Raiders — are on tap next week.

Bosa has already had dinner with both Cardinals and 49ers representatives, but official visits to the teams holding the top picks in this draft are on tap. Nearly all mock drafts have Bosa going to one of these two NFC West franchises, most now sending him to San Francisco given the Kyler Murray-Cardinals noise.

The Giants are not believed to be interested in packaging their two first-round picks to move up. The team operating this way would almost certainly prevent landing Bosa. The Raiders hold three first-round picks, but with teams ahead of them linked to Bosa, moving up might be difficult. Oakland finishing last season with just 13 sacks — the lowest team total since the 2008 Chiefs — may further drive the franchise toward addressing this need early in Round 1, however.

Nick Bosa did not boast Joey Bosacaliber stats while with the Buckeyes, registering 17.5 sacks and 29 tackles for loss in his three-season run in Columbus. But he has been universally regarded as a top-tier prospect, as his brother was three years ago.
